Adoption Process

The cost to adopt a dog varies based on age and category. For puppies aged 0-6 months, the fee is $250. Adult dogs aged 6 months or older are available for $125. VIP dogs can be adopted for $50, and senior dogs aged 7 years and older also have an adoption fee of $50. Please remember that a valid picture ID is required to adopt an animal from the SPCA of Texas. When you adopt a dog, the following services and items are included: spay or neuter surgery, 30 days of pet health insurance provided by PetHealth, a physical exam, health evaluation, behavior assessment, distemper vaccination, kennel cough (Bordetella) vaccination, rabies vaccination (if the dog is at least 4 months old), a rabies tag, a starter bag of Hill's Science Diet dog food, flea and tick treatment, heartworm test for adults, heartworm preventative for puppies and adults, free heartworm treatment for heartworm positive dogs through our partnership with VCA Animal Hospitals, de-worming treatment, microchip, follow-up support, a free health examination within fourteen days of adoption (also through VCA Animal Hospitals), and a temporary leash. For cat adoption, the fees are $125 for kittens and a "name your own price" policy for adult cats, with a two-for-one offer available. As with dog adoption, a valid picture ID is necessary. Included in a cat adoption are: spay or neuter surgery, 30 days of pet health insurance provided by PetHealth, a physical exam, health evaluation, behavior assessment, appropriate vaccinations for Feline Rhinotracheitis, Calici, and Pan-Leukopenia, kennel cough (Bordetella) vaccination, rabies vaccination (if the cat is at least 4 months old), a rabies tag, a starter bag of Hill's Science Diet cat food, flea and tick treatment, de-worming treatment, microchip, follow-up support, a free health examination within fourteen days of adoption (through VCA Animal Hospitals), a temporary carrier, and a microchip.

The SPCA of Texas is committed to delivering outstanding care to every animal and helping them find loving homes. As the foremost animal welfare organization in North Texas, it operates two shelters and three spay/neuter clinics in Dallas and McKinney. The agency also functions as an active resource center, offering a variety of programs and services that foster connections between people and animals, enhancing the lives of both. The SPCA of Texas serves all demographic groups in the Dallas-Fort Worth metropolitan area.
